Hello friends :) On my Tyros and Genos I can get a note slide effect if I play two notes one octave apart on e. e. a trumpet. I have tried this on every brass instrument on the 975, but no slide. Can I use a setting to get the effect, or is this a feature beyond the ability of the 975?
Hi Toril,
If you look at the voice type of those voices on Genos and Tyros5 that produce an auto 'glissando' when two notes are played one octave apart (actually from a minor7th to an octave apart), I suspect that you will find that they are Super Articulation 2 (S.Art2!).
The PSRs (even the SX models) do not have S.Art2! voices. Although your S975 does have S.Art! voices. these do not have the auto articulations.
